Grand Canyon Experience: I was 9 years old when I first hiked the Canyon by the time I was twelve I had hiked the Bright Angel, South Kaibab, Hermit, Tonto, and Part of the Boucher. I stopped hiking the canyon and began exploring other parts of Arizona until about 7 years ago when I began hiking it again. Since then I average 4 hikes per year. Half of these hikes involve taking children and teenagers into the Canyon. Our favorite hikes are Rim to Rim, Deer Creek & Thunder River Loop, and Phantom Creek. I also enjoy fly fishing in Bright Angel Creek. I'm currently working on a route into Deer Creek via Vaughn Springs. I'm still trying to get off the Red Wall on that Route. I should have that completed this month.

I also enjoy rock climbing but I'm only a novice climber. My most difficult climb to date is a 5.8. Most of my Canyon trips now involve some type of climbing.

I joined GCHBA because I have a deep love and respect for the Canyon and I want my children and grandchildren to know and love the same Grand Canyon that I knew as a child.
